 Basic shooting operations
Set the subject brightness to the appropriate 
level.
Turn on the power of all the units and devices 
in the system.
Select the unit to be operated.
Even when using only one unit, it must still be selected 
from the wireless remote control or controller.
Select the shooting mode.
One of four shooting modes (Scene1, Scene2, Scene3 
or Scene4) — whichever one will best suit the shooting 
conditions — can be selected.
The shooting modes are set by the user.
For details of the factory settings, refer to pages 53 to 54.
Select the mode that satisfies the shooting conditions 
and suits your preferences.
When continuing to shoot in the same circumstances, 
there is no need to select another mode.
Start shooting.
(After shooting, turn off the power of all the 
units and devices in the system.)
 Some of the initial settings are auto settings and 
cannot be operated manually. To perform manual 
operations for these settings, switch the auto 
settings to manual settings as necessary.
